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ar, May 11 (Reporter) Amravati MP Navneet Rana on Saturday strongly criticised
All India Majlis-E-Ittehadul Muslimeen (AIMIM) leaders Asaduddin Owaisi and Imtiaz Jaleel for opposing 33 per cent reservation bill for women in parliament.
Addressing Mahayuti Mahila Melava (women's gathering) here for Mahayuti candidate Sandipan Bhumre, she said that when an important bill for women's reservation was presented in Parliament, both Owaisi and Jaleel opposed it.
She appealed women workers not to get such people elected.
On Uddhav Thackeray-led Shiv Sena's alliance with the Congress party, she said that she has immense respect for Bal Thackeray-led Shiv Sena, however, the current Shiv Sena, without mentioning Uddhav Thackeray's name, has committed treachery by allying with the Congress, she noted.
Commenting on Congress MP Rahul Gandhi, Ms Rana wondered how can a man who takes 52 years to become wise, will take the country forward?
Emphasising that this vote should not go to people who are against their ideology, she talked in detail about development works done by Guardian Minister and grand alliance candidate Bhumre.
Asserting that a vote for (Narendra) Modi means a vote for development, she credited the Prime Minister for taking the country's economy to fifth position globally in last 10 years...////...
